Question: I planted my 1st vegetable garden 3 many years ago, and so significantly, I’ve been pretty prosperous. I’d like to try out increasing some flowers for vases in my residence. Considering that I’m a rookie gardener, what are the most straightforward flowers to check out this year?
Response: You’re certain to be productive with a wide range of slash flower options if you’ve been successful with your vegetable backyard garden, but there are a few definitely reliable and easy bouquets you can begin with this calendar year.
Zinnias are 1 of the most well-liked bouquets for new gardeners. You will discover versions in quite a few different dimensions, designs and colors. Any nursery or seed catalog that offers bouquets will have a awesome choice of zinnia seeds or plants. Increase them in full sun and house them so that they will get very good air circulation once they’re mature.
Cosmos is an additional quick flower. If I had been only escalating one particular kind of slicing flower, it would be cosmos.
There are types obtainable from seed or as transplants in white and all the rosy shades, and as soon as they get started blooming, they’ll deliver flowers until frost. Cosmos reseeds easily if you never want them in the same place following calendar year, simply pull the seedlings or smother them with mulch. Or else, take pleasure in your volunteer blooms.
Sunflowers are an additional well known and straightforward reduce flower that you can grow from seeds or transplants. You are going to discover varieties in quite a few various sizes that are appropriate for slice bouquets. If you are seeking for sturdy, shiny, heat blooms in your vases, you cannot go completely wrong with sunflowers.
Snapdragons occur in a lot of hues and will include some pleasant vertical accents to your bouquets. Not like cosmos and sunflowers, snapdragons are much easier to mature as transplants instead of beginning from seed. You will locate snapdragons as solids and bicolors in white, yellows and lots of rosy shades.
Take into account adding curly-leaf parsley or dill to your flower mattress for a double-obligation plant. Not only will you have something edible, you’ll also have some pleasant greenery with a exciting texture to combine into your bouquet. Plus parsley and dill blooms will offer you with delicate, airy sprigs to incorporate filler and vertical structure to your vases.
Listed here are 4 recommendations for retaining your slicing flower yard healthful and successful.
- Maintain the foliage dry to lessen difficulties with fungal leaf disorders. Drip irrigation is the greatest way to give your plants a deep, rare soak, but it you need to use a sprinkler, do your watering very first detail in the morning so that the foliage can dry out additional promptly in the sunshine.
- H2o deeply, a lot less frequently and deal with the soil with mulch. A deep soak about at the time each 5 times or so in the summer time is far better than a light-weight watering just about every pair of days. With a awesome layer of mulch about the soil your plants will do just high-quality with considerably less frequent watering.
- Minimize your bouquets in the early morning to get the most out of your blooms. Hold out until finally the early morning dew has dried and then get your flowers before the working day warms up and they are in the full sunshine.
- Deadhead your vegetation. If there are faded flowers on your vegetation that you didn’t use, make a behavior of eradicating them at least once a week. This will maintain your crops searching better and also persuade them to keep putting on fresh new blooms.
Concern: It appears I have Bentgrass in my garden, blended in with my Kentucky Bluegrass. Are there mowing or watering practices I can do to do away with the Bentgrass around time?
Reply: Bentgrass is a frequent grassy weed in our location. It grows in uneven patches that develop in dimension as its stolons (earlier mentioned floor stems or runners) creep together by way of the garden. There is not a weed killer that will kill the bentgrass in your garden with out also killing some of your Kentucky bluegrass.
It’s unlikely you are going to be capable to fully eradicate the bentgrass it appears to be to display up once again really quickly even when a patch has been sprayed with an herbicide like glyphosate. That reported, there are some things you can do to slow it down and make it a lot less noticeable and easier to dwell with.
Bentgrass is a small bit of a wimp. It likes plenty of fertilizer, loads of water and brief lawns the place it does not have to compete for daylight. You can take advantage of all that by likely uncomplicated on the fertilizer (only what’s desired and almost nothing extra), watering deeply, but not routinely and mowing your garden about a few-and-a-50 percent inches tall.
You could also insert pre-emergent fertilizer to your garden care routine to reduce the quantity of bentgrass seeds that germinate.
